Buhari returns after 11 days in London

Published

on

President Muhammadu Buhari Saturday evening returned to Nigeria from London.

He had on April 9 travelled to London, more than a week before the 2018 Commonwealth Heads of Government Meeting (CHOGM), which was one of his major reasons for the trip.

Buhari arrived Nigeria around 7pm and was welcomed back at the Nnamdi Azikiwe International Airport, Abuja by top government functionaries.

The president had during his stay held a meeting with the Archbishop of Canterbury, and the British Prime Minister, Theresa May, before participating in CHOGM.
